#18da95 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#18da95 is composed of 9.4% red, 85.5% green and 58.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89% cyan, 0% magenta, 31.7% yellow and 14.5% black. It has a hue angle of 158.7 degrees, a saturation of 80.2% and a lightness of 47.5%. #18da95 color hex could be obtained by blending #30ffff with #00b52b. Closest websafe color is: #00cc99.

Shades and Tints of #18da95

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010604 is the darkest color, while #f3fefa is the lightest one.

Tones of #18da95

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#757d7a is the less saturated color, while #05ed9a is the most saturated one.
